Mir

/usr/lib/xorg/modules/extensions/libxmir.so: undefined symbol: mir_surface_next_buffer

Bug #1192957 reported by pawloch
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Mir
Invalid
Undecided
Chris Halse Rogers

Bug Description

after updating to latest mir version, I am unable to start unity in mir, if type=unity is removed in /etc/lightdm/lightdm.conf everything is back and working, but without mir.

unity-system-compositor.log:
...
Initializing built-in extension XFIXES
Initializing built-in extension RENDER
Initializing built-in extension RANDR
Initializing built-in extension COMPOSITE
Initializing built-in extension DAMAGE
Initializing built-in extension MIT-SCREEN-SAVER
Initializing built-in extension DOUBLE-BUFFER
Initializing built-in extension RECORD
Initializing built-in extension DPMS
Initializing built-in extension X-Resource
Initializing built-in extension XVideo
Initializing built-in extension XVideo-MotionCompensation
Initializing built-in extension SELinux
Initializing built-in extension XFree86-VidModeExtension
Initializing built-in extension XFree86-DGA
Initializing built-in extension XFree86-DRI
Initializing built-in extension DRI2
Loading extension GLX
Driver needs flags 1, incompatible with nested, deleting.
Driver needs flags 0, incompatible with nested, deleting.
Driver needs flags 0, incompatible with nested, deleting.
/usr/bin/X: symbol lookup error: /usr/lib/xorg/modules/extensions/libxmir.so: undefined symbol: mir_surface_next_buffer
root@local:/home/kuba/lightdm# cat
lightdm.log unity-system-compositor.log x-2.log
root@local:/home/kuba/lightdm# cat unity-system-compositor.log
dm_connection_start
set_active_session '0'
set_active_session
Unable to set active session, unknown client name 0
Failed to read header

Log file x-2.log in attachement

Revision history for this message
pawloch (pawloch) wrote :
description: updated
description: updated
Revision history for this message
Robert Ancell (robert-ancell) wrote :

Does this still occur?

Changed in mir:
status: New → Incomplete
Revision history for this message
Daniel van Vugt (vanvugt) wrote :

The bug is in XMir. It needs to be updated to use the new function name(s): mir_surface_swap_buffers(_sync)

Changed in mir:
status: Incomplete → Invalid
Changed in mir:
assignee: nobody → Chris Halse Rogers (raof)
Revision history for this message
pawloch (pawloch) wrote :

I've just updated, now it's working

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Bug attachments

Remote bug watches

Bug watches keep track of this bug in other bug trackers.